Output 052d13a25715330251e7097cf2bcf23cd9c18ab28da50f4c9f6dcefa71537c8d:2

value
72882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a9863fc36a08cc4881ff7451366ba3a3f60536 OP_EQUAL
address
3QBFEVkiaHCHQT56HrYFCPTRSFoW1Ccx3f
transaction
052d13a25715330251e7097cf2bcf23cd9c18ab28da50f4c9f6dcefa71537c8d
confirmations
269925
spent
true